WebFeb 23, 2024 · There was a substantial decline in poverty ratios in India from about 55 % in 1973 to 36 % in 1993. (a) The proportion of people below poverty line further came down to about 26 % in 2000. (b) If the trend continues, people below poverty line may come down to less than 20 % in the next few years. WebChapter 5 of Poor Economics, "Pak Sudarno's Big family" focuses on population control in the developing world and the family dynamics related to the population size.
